> Does any contract assembly house store leftover solder paste in
> airtight
> jar
> at room temperature for next day's use? If so, I have few questions.
> (1) Does your paste manufacturer approved such process?
> (2) Is the paste remain in good condition and not drying out next day?
>
> Any comments are most welcomed. My assembly house has implemented this
>
> process and I have a serious reservation.
